Missouri County Map :Missouri is a Midwestern state in the United States, bordered by Iowa in the north, Illinois in the east, Kentucky and Tennessee in the south, and Arkansas and Oklahoma in the west. Jefferson City is the capital, and St. Louis is the largest city.

Jackson County Map Missouri

The Jackson County map of Missouri is a microcosm of the diversity of the state. It has a blend of urban, suburban, and rural communities and a diverse population comprising African Americans, Hispanics, Native Americans, and whites.

The largest city in the county is Kansas City, Missouri, which is also the state’s second-largest city. Kansas City is a major financial, insurance, and technology center. It is also home to several professional sports teams, including the Kansas City Chiefs (NFL), Kansas City Royals (MLB), and Kansas City Mavericks (ECHL).

Importance

A Missouri County Map can be extremely useful to beginners in the following ways:

  1. State Layout Comprehension: It gives a proper visual insight into Missouri’s geographic boundaries, including all 114 counties and the independent city of St. Louis. This aids beginners in getting accustomed to the state’s general layout.
  2. Navigational Aid: The map is a great learning tool for navigating the state. It indicates major cities, towns, roads, highways, and interstates, so beginners can more easily plan routes and travel across Missouri.
  3. Learning Local Geography: Map users can learn the location of the major landmarks, rivers, lakes, and other geographical features using the map. This context of geography is valuable in the learning of the physical environment in the state.
  4. Identifying Key Regions: The map assists in identifying and differentiating among various regions of Missouri, including the Ozarks, the Bootheel, and the Missouri River Valley. This regional knowledge is important in understanding the cultural and economic diversity of the state.
  5. Administrative Insight: For government and administration enthusiasts, the map indicates county boundaries and county seats, giving insight into the local government structure of the state.
  6. Educational tool: Students and immigrants can utilize the map as an educational tool to learn about the geography, demographics, and regional variation of Missouri. It can be a foundation for further study of the state’s history and socio-economic dynamics.
  7. Resource Allocation and Services: Familiarity with county lines helps in accessing and making use of state and local services, including healthcare, education, and public safety. Learners can identify which counties offer certain services and how they are allocated throughout the state.
  8. Historical Context: The map can also be a portal to learning about the historical development of Missouri, as most county borders and names hold historical significance.
